Explanation: According to the law of conservation of energy, energy can neither be created nor be destroyed. It can only be transformed from one form to another.

Kinetic energy is the energy possessed by an object by virtue of its motion.

Potential energy is the energy possessed by an object by virtue of its position.

Why does DNA store information?

Due to the flexibility with which its bases—adenine, thymine, guanine, and cytosine—can be organized and linked along the DNA strand, DNA (deoxyribonucleic acid) is a good molecule for storing information. Similar to how the alphabet's letters may be put together to make various words, phrases, and paragraphs, this allows for the encoding of a wide variety of information.

DNA carries the genetic instructions for the growth, operation, and reproduction of living things in a precise order of nucleotide bases. Each base sequence holds a distinct piece of knowledge, such as the guidelines for constructing proteins or the management of different cellular operations.
